Output 76aafa98319e2be2f4bebde3d13aeac2c9217d5de5e9f8154914a0c04622cc24:9

value
2409023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0f96f2570918283b5fc2b69c3cb086218a89942 OP_EQUAL
address
3HpmfJ6QWXtLa2Ak2J45GAdmVSNsCCxhyK
transaction
76aafa98319e2be2f4bebde3d13aeac2c9217d5de5e9f8154914a0c04622cc24
spent
true